Operating Systems Architecture - Francis B. Machado / Luiz Paulo Maia

Operating Systems Architecture - Francis B. Machado / Luiz Paulo Maia

Operating Systems Architecture: A Comprehensive Guide

Master the intricacies of operating systems architecture with this comprehensive guide.

In today's digital age, operating systems are the backbone of every computing device, from smartphones to supercomputers. Understanding their architecture is crucial for anyone aspiring to a career in computer science, software engineering, or system administration.

Operating Systems Architecture: A Comprehensive Guide provides a thorough and accessible introduction to the design, implementation, and evaluation of operating systems. Written by renowned experts in the field, this book covers everything you need to know about operating systems, from the basics to the most advanced concepts.

Key Features:

  • Comprehensive coverage: This book covers all aspects of operating systems architecture, including process management, memory management, file systems, networking, and security.
  • In-depth explanations: Each topic is explained in detail, with clear and concise language that makes it easy to understand even complex concepts.
  • Real-world examples: The book is filled with real-world examples that illustrate how operating systems work in practice.
  • Hands-on exercises: Each chapter includes hands-on exercises that allow you to apply your knowledge and gain practical experience.
  • Up-to-date content: The book is regularly updated to reflect the latest developments in operating systems architecture.

What You Will Learn:

  • Understand the basic concepts of operating systems architecture.
  • Master the design and implementation of process management algorithms.
  • Learn how to manage memory efficiently in an operating system.
  • Explore the different types of file systems and their design principles.
  • Understand the fundamentals of networking and how operating systems handle network traffic.
  • Gain a deep understanding of operating system security and how to protect systems from attacks.

Who This Book Is For:

  • Computer science students: This book is an essential resource for computer science students who want to gain a solid foundation in operating systems architecture.
  • Software engineers: This book is a valuable reference for software engineers who want to develop operating systems or software that interacts with operating systems.
  • System administrators: This book is a must-read for system administrators who want to understand how operating systems work and how to manage them effectively.

Get Your Copy Today!

Don't miss out on this opportunity to master operating systems architecture. Get your copy of Operating Systems Architecture: A Comprehensive Guide today and start your journey to becoming an expert in this critical field.